如何实现Hive的非严格模式特性

整体流程

下面是实现Hive的非严格模式特性的步骤:

stateDiagram
    [*] --> 开始
    开始 --> 创建表
    创建表 --> 开启非严格模式
    开启非严格模式 --> 添加数据
    添加数据 --> 查询数据
    查询数据 --> 结束
    结束 --> [*]

步骤及代码示例

  1. 创建表

首先,我们需要创建一个表,可以使用如下代码:

```sql
CREATE TABLE example_table (
    id INT,
    name STRING
);

2. 开启非严格模式

接下来,需要开启Hive的非严格模式,可以通过如下代码来实现:

```markdown
```sql
SET hive.exec.dynamic.partition.mode=nonstrict;

3. 添加数据

现在可以向表中添加数据,例如:

```markdown
```sql
INSERT INTO example_table VALUES (1, 'Alice');

4. 查询数据

最后,可以查询添加的数据,使用如下代码:

```markdown
```sql
SELECT * FROM example_table;

## 总结

通过以上步骤,你可以成功实现Hive的非严格模式特性。希望这篇文章对你有所帮助,祝你在Hive开发中取得更多成功!

```mermaid
journey
    title 实现Hive的非严格模式特性
    开始 --> 创建表
    创建表 --> 开启非严格模式
    开启非严格模式 --> 添加数据
    添加数据 --> 查询数据
    查询数据 --> 结束

希望你能够顺利掌握这个技巧,提升自己在Hive开发中的能力。加油!